Mediatek announce plans for quad-core and 8-core LTE chips

Mediatek announce plans for quad-core and 8-core LTE chips

After announcing another record quarter Mediatek have also let slip plans for their affordable SoC range of next year.

In just a few weeks Mediatek will officially launch the 8-core MT6592 processor, the first every true 8-core chipset to ship specifically designed for smartphones and other Android devices. We also know that a new quad-core processor is on the way, and now we also know a few more details about their LTE equipped range.

If Mediatek stay true to their schedule the first 4G LTE processors will be shipped during June of 2014, but rather than just offering quad-core options it also appears an 8-core 4G LTE processor is launching too.

Full specs won’t be unveiled for some time, but we can assume these new chipsets will be based on upcoming models with updated Mali GPU’s will run at speeds of up to 2Ghz. One detail we do know is that these chips will offer support for TD-LTE, FDD-LTE,TD-SCDMA,WCDMA and GSM/EDGE.
